Driveway Questions

Q: How long does a new driveway take to install? A: Most driveway installations take 2–5 days, depending on size and material. Block paving and tarmac driveways are generally quicker than natural stone or resin-bound surfaces. We'll give you an accurate timeframe as part of your free quote.

Q: Do I need planning permission for a new driveway? A: In most cases, no. Provided the surface is permeable (allows water to drain naturally) or the water is directed to a lawn or border rather than the road. Non-permeable surfaces over 5 square metres may require planning permission. We can advise on this during your free site visit.

Q: What's the difference between block paving and tarmac? A: Block paving is more durable, easier to repair in sections, and offers more design flexibility. Tarmac is generally more cost-effective and quicker to install. Both are suited to North Wales weather when installed properly. Q: How long will my driveway last? A: A properly installed and maintained block paving driveway can last 20 years or more. Tarmac and asphalt driveways typically last many years with occasional resealing. Every job comes with our 10-year workmanship guarantee regardless of material.

Patio Questions

Q: What's the best patio material for a North Wales garden? A: It depends on your priorities. Porcelain is low-maintenance and weather-resistant; natural stone offers a unique, premium look; concrete pavers are the most budget-friendly. Q: Do patios need proper drainage? A: Yes. Without it, water can pool and cause staining, moss growth, or damage over time. We assess drainage and levels as standard on every patio project before installation begins.

Q: Can you build a patio on a sloped garden? A: Yes. Sloped and uneven sites are common across North Wales. We handle the groundworks and levelling needed to build a stable, well-drained patio on sloped ground.

Q: How long does a patio installation take? A: Most patios take 3–6 days depending on size and material, including groundworks and finishing details like pointing and edging.

Fencing Questions

Q: What fencing styles do you offer? A: We offer a wide range including panel fencing, featherboard, and closeboard, in various heights and styles for privacy, security, or decorative purposes.

Q: Can you repair storm-damaged fencing rather than replace it fully? A: Yes. We offer partial restoration and repair where possible, not just full replacement, which can save you cost if only some panels or posts are damaged.

Q: How long does fencing last? A: This depends on material and exposure — coastal, wind-exposed sites see more wear than sheltered gardens. We recommend materials and fixings suited to your specific site, and all work is guaranteed.
